Adra2a - adrenoceptor alpha 2A Gene

Rattus norvegicus

Also known as RG20; CA2-47; RATRG20

Gene ID: 25083 | Gene type: protein coding

About Adra2a

Summary

Enables alpha2-adrenergic receptor activity. Involved in several processes, including glucose homeostasis; negative regulation of secretion by cell; and negative regulation of uterine smooth muscle contraction. Located in several cellular components, including axon terminus; neuronal cell body; and plasma membrane. Is active in GABA-ergic synapse and glutamatergic synapse. Is integral component of postsynaptic density membrane and integral component of presynaptic active zone membrane. Used to study anxiety disorder and mental depression. Biomarker of hypertension and type 2 diabetes mellitus. Human ortholog(s) of this gene implicated in attention deficit hyperactivity disorder and type 2 diabetes mellitus. Orthologous to human ADRA2A (adrenoceptor alpha 2A). [provided by Alliance of Genome Resources, Apr 2022]
